Faux painting services involve techniques that create the appearance of textures, patterns, or finishes on interior or exterior walls. This process typically includes applying specialized paints, glazes, or finishes to mimic materials like marble, stone, wood, or aged plaster. The goal is to enhance the visual appeal of a space by adding depth, dimension, and style without the need for costly or extensive renovations. Faux painting can be used to transform plain walls into feature elements that elevate the overall look of a home or commercial property.

The overview below groups typical Faux Painting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Santa Fe, NM.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or faux painting touch-ups or small accent walls range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the surface area and complexity.
Medium Projects - Larger walls or multiple rooms can typically cost between $600 and $2,000. These projects are common for homeowners updating several spaces with decorative finishes.
Large-Scale Installations - Whole-home faux painting or extensive decorative treatments can range from $2,000 to $5,000 or more. Fewer projects reach into this higher tier, often involving detailed work or high ceilings.
Full Replacement or Custom Designs - The most complex or customized projects, such as custom murals or extensive faux finishes, can exceed $5,000. These larger, more intricate jobs are less frequent but handled by experienced local contractors.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is faux painting? Faux painting is a decorative technique that creates the appearance of materials like marble, wood, or stone on walls and surfaces using specialized painting methods.
What types of faux painting services are available? Services can include techniques such as rag rolling, sponging, glazing, and trompe l'oeil to achieve various textured and visual effects.
How do I choose the right faux painting style for my space? Consulting with local contractors can help determine which faux techniques complement your interior design and enhance your space’s aesthetic.
Are faux painting services suitable for all interior surfaces? Faux painting can be applied to many surfaces, including walls, furniture, and cabinetry, depending on the specific technique and surface condition.
